Comment on solubility

Solubility of 1-Methylcyclohexanol

1-Methylcyclohexanol, with the chemical formula C7H14O, exhibits notable solubility characteristics that are crucial for its applications in various chemical processes.

When it comes to solubility, here are some key points to consider:

  • Solvent Compatibility: 1-Methylcyclohexanol is generally soluble in organic solvents such as ethanol, ether, and chloroform.
  • Water Solubility: While it is less soluble in water due to its hydrophobic cyclohexyl ring, small amounts can dissolve because of its alcohol functional group.
  • Temperature Effects: Solubility can be affected by temperature; typically, increasing the temperature enhances solubility in organic solvents.

“Like dissolves like” is a guiding principle in chemistry, and for 1-Methylcyclohexanol, this means that it has a greater tendency to dissolve in non-polar or slightly polar solvents rather than in highly polar environments like water.

Overall, understanding the solubility behavior of 1-methylcyclohexanol can significantly influence its utilization in synthetic chemistry and industrial applications. The compound demonstrates a balance of hydrophobic and polar characteristics, making it versatile in various solvents.
